234.08 DUTIES OF SEALER.
Under the direction of the department, a sealer shall:
(1) supervise the storage of grain;
(2) ascertain the amount stored by each owner who wants to come under this chapter;
(3) determine the exact grade and quantity of stored grain, so far as possible under rules
made under this chapter;
(4) ascertain, before issuing a certificate, that the bin, crib, granary, or other receptacle in
which grain is stored is satisfactory for the storage of that grain and that the receptacle conforms
to the applicable rules of the department.
A sealer shall, before delivering a certificate to an owner, ascertain that there are no other
certificates outstanding upon the grain and seal the receptacle in which the grain is stored as
provided in this chapter. The sealer shall then make periodic inspections of the sealed receptacles
at times and in the manner the department requires, but at least once every 90 days. The sealer
shall send to the department, and to the owner when requested, a report or affidavit concerning
each periodic inspection in the form required by the department. The report must cover the amount
and condition of the grain under seal and the condition of the structure within which it is stored.
